【安卓手机如何打开dll文件的】在日常使用中,用户可能会遇到需要在安卓手机上打开 `.dll` 文件的情况。然而,`.dll`(动态链接库)是Windows操作系统特有的文件格式,主要用于存储可由多个程序共享的代码和数据。由于安卓系统基于Linux内核,不支持直接运行或打开 `.dll` 文件。
尽管如此,部分用户可能出于特殊需求(如开发测试、逆向分析等)希望在安卓设备上处理 `.dll` 文件。以下是对这一问题的总结与分析:
一、问题分析
| 项目 | 内容 |
| 文件类型 | `.dll` 是Windows平台下的动态链接库文件 |
| 安卓系统特性 | 基于Linux内核,不支持原生运行 `.dll` 文件 |
| 常见用途 | 在Windows中用于程序调用共享代码 |
| 安卓可用替代方案 | 使用`.so`(Linux共享对象)文件或通过虚拟机/模拟器运行Windows环境 |
二、解决方案总结
| 解决方案 | 说明 |
| 1. 不建议直接打开 | 安卓系统无法原生支持 `.dll` 文件,尝试打开可能导致错误或崩溃 |
| 2. 转换为 `.so` 文件 | 若需在安卓中使用类似功能,可将 `.dll` 转换为 `.so` 格式(需有源码或编译工具链) |
| 3. 使用虚拟机或模拟器 | 如安装Windows模拟器(如Wine),但性能和兼容性受限 |
| 4. 开发环境适配 | 如果是开发者,可在PC端进行开发,然后将生成的 `.apk` 文件部署到安卓设备 |
| 5. 仅用于学习研究 | 对于非技术用户,建议了解 `.dll` 的作用,避免误操作 |
三、注意事项
- 安全性风险:随意尝试打开未知 `.dll` 文件可能存在恶意软件风险。
- 兼容性问题:即使通过第三方工具尝试打开,也可能因系统架构不同而失败。
- 技术门槛高:涉及 `.dll` 转换或模拟运行,通常需要一定的编程和系统知识。
四、结论
安卓手机无法直接打开或运行 `.dll` 文件,因为这是Windows特有的文件格式。对于普通用户来说,无需刻意寻找方法;对于开发者或高级用户,可通过转换文件格式或使用模拟器实现部分功能。总体而言,`.dll` 文件在安卓环境中并不适用,建议根据实际需求选择合适的解决方案。


